1.0.8 • Published 8 years ago
solidity-test-util v1.0.8
Solidity-test-util
A collection of utility functions for testing ethereum contracts with truffle framework and testrpc.
Examples can be found on Github solidity-test-example project
getEventLog
Parameters
ObjectContract events subscriber, see web3 doc
Returns
ArrayEvents
assertThrow
Parameters
Callbackwith contract method call, that should throw exception
Returns
Booleanexception throwed
evmIncreaseTime
Jump testrpc forward in time
Parameters
Numberamount of time to increase in seconds
Returns
Numbertotal time adjustment, in seconds.prepareValue
Convert
BigNumbervalue toNumberusing toNumber() methodParameters
MixedReturns
MixedprepareArray
Convert
BigNumberarray values toNumberusing toNumber() methodParameters
ArrayReturns
ArrayprepareObject
Convert
BigNumberobject values toNumberusing toNumber() methodParameters
ObjectReturns
Object